Buying clothes online can be risky business, especially when it is something as important as your wedding dress. Working with reputable vendors is essential, as is having a good idea of what you are looking for in a dress. Keeping these factors in mind will help you buy a wedding dress online more successfully.

Know Your Vendor

  1. Visit at online wedding-site directory to find referrals. Pay particular attention to any available user reviews of these services to get a better idea of the quality of their dresses and their level of customer service.
  2. Check out well-known retail establishments which are now offering bridal dresses online. The sizes offered by these stores may be more similar to the off-the-rack sizes you are familiar with, making it easier to buy the right size the first time around.
  3. Look for vendors who also operate brick-and-mortar establishments, in addition to their online stores. Many times, you may be able to take the dress to them for alterations or even try on dresses you see online before purchasing them.
  4. Read the vendors' return policy before making your purchase. Ideally, you should be able to return the dress if it doesn't fit within a reasonable amount of time of receiving it.

Prepare to Shop

  1. Use the vendor's guidelines to take proper measurements before you shop online. Depending on where you are shopping, there may be specific measurements you should perform to ensure that you shop for the right size.
  2. Locate an alterations expert in your area. Most wedding dresses are designed to be taken in and let out up to two sizes, but the skills of a talented tailor or seamstress will be required to do so.
  3. Find the dress you want to buy at a local birdal shop with more confidence online after seeing what the dress looks like in person.
